Jesus. Just a moment ago, the headline of the CNN.com lead story read “Bloody Baghdad: 70 bodies found in 30 hours.” I left for a drink of water, then sat down again to find the headline had changed to “86 bodies found.”
God knows what the headline will be at the end of the day.
In the meantime: our wartime president is publicly setting benchmarks for pulling American troops out of areas of Iraq (roughly half the country) by a specific date, the end of 2006 - the kind of announcement that he had declared all but treasonous, an aid to insurgents, when his critics had called for such a benchmark.
Hypocrisy and political expediency. Who says Bush can’t multi-task?
